            William Wirt Henry to Mary Jane Henry
            Image nop
              • Creator: Henry, William Wirt, 1831-1915.
              • Date Created: 1863-07-21
              • Description: Letter discusses the movement of his Regiment and the First Vermont Cavalry Regiment. As well he comments on the draft in Vermont and his hope that his wife‚Äôs brother, Charles L. Beebe will not pass his physical examination, and how odd it was that none of the ‚Äúboys from the shop‚Äù were drafted. Henry refers to the $300 fee one could pay to either not be drafted or to get a substitute, a loophole in the draft law that favored the wealthy.
